@jeffhaas9577 2 года назад
I don't know how much he put into the walls, they're plywood with 2x4 braces. And he reuses them each year, changing the theme every other year. He has a degree in Theater Arts so he approaches this like building a stage set - it looks good from the front! The lighting effects are actually inexpensive...you need an Arduino, a strip of Neopixel LEDs, a couple of power supplies (one for the Arduino, one for the Neopixels), and a few other parts. The Pex tubing is cheap at Home Depot. Look up the Neopixel Uberguide by Adafruit for the basics. Advanced effects like this use the FastLED library.

Useful post. The tool to do the comparison I chose was WinMerge (winmerge.org/?lang=en). I used to use the tool when I was a coder to try to find differences in 1000's of line of code. One additional note on that. It took me a while to figure out how to only show the "different" lines in WinMerge. Apparently the developers thought this was not a useful feature for quite some time. The semi-cryptic (IMHO) solution is View -> Diff Context -> 0 lines. I don't have any affiliation with WinMerge but people should try that as well.
